The Liquid-Liquid Extraction Behaviour of Zirconium (Ⅳ), Bismuthd(Ⅲ) and Copper(Ⅱ) by Using Xylenol Orange as Extractant Without Usual Organic Solvents

Abstract: In polyethylene glycol-inorganic salt-water system the liquid-liquid extraction behaviour of the complexes of copper (Ⅱ), Bismuth (M) and Zircon-ium(Ⅳ) with xylenol orange was investigated by using XOas extractant. The quantitative extraction separation of Cu(Ⅱ)-Zr(Ⅳ), Cu(Ⅱ)-Bi(Ⅲ) and Bi(Ⅲ)-Zr(Ⅳ) based on this system was carried out by controlling the acidity of the solution and adding some masking agents. The separation results are satisfactory. The extraction machanism for the system was also studied.
